Xavi Vierge's contract renewal with Yamaha's factory WorldSBK team for 2027 is uncertain, with team boss Nicolò Canepa seen negotiating at Silverstone with representatives of Australian rider Jack Miller. Should Vierge stay, his current crew chief Tom O'Kane is reported to be close to finalizing a move to BMW for 2027.
